A sample statistic and margin of error are given. Find the confidence interval likely to contain the population parameter of interest and answer the question.The CEO of a company claims that 90% of its employees have very high job satisfaction. A poll of the company's employees revealed that 88 percent had very high job satisfaction with a margin of error of 2.4 percentage points. Can we conclude that the CEO was lying?
A. 85.6% to 90.4%; no
B. 88% to 90.4%; no
C. 86.8% to 89.2%; yes
D. 85.6% to 88%; yes
Answer: A
